Quick Summary
The Defense Counterintelligence and Security Agency (DCSA) has issued an informational update regarding the planned follow-on acquisition for Enterprise Cybersecurity Support Services. This notice clarifies that a solicitation will not be issued in Fiscal Year 2026, with a new projected timeline for Fiscal Year 2027–2028. The Government is not seeking capability statements at this time.
Scope of Work
The requirement, previously outlined in Sources Sought Notice DCSA_CYBERSSN_25, involves comprehensive enterprise cybersecurity support for DCSA. This includes:
- Cyber Data Management, Cybersecurity Engineering, Cyber Compliance Support, Cyber Publication Services, Cyber Defense Operations, Cloud Security Engineering, System Lifecycle Risk Management, and Project/Program Management.
- Support for systems across various classification levels, including Information Systems (IS) general enclaves, major/minor applications, and cloud environments, for up to 15,000 personnel.
- Key areas include Assessment and Authorization (A&A), risk management, product analysis, facility inspections, and support for the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) Program Management Office.
- Compliance support covers user account requests, cyber training, Federal Information Security Modernization Act (FISMA) reporting, and account auditing.
- Emergent technology support for zero-trust, AI-enabled security, and Risk Management Framework (RMF) implementation.
- The incumbent for this recompete is Agile Decision Sciences, LLC.
Contract & Timeline
- Opportunity Type: Sources Sought (Informational Update)
- Set-Aside: Currently under review; the previous Sources Sought was for Certified 8(a) companies.
- NAICS: 541513 – Computer Facilities Management Services ($37.0M)
- PSC: DJ01 – IT and Telecom – Security and Compliance Support Services (Labor)
- Anticipated Solicitation: Fiscal Year 2027–2028 (specific dates not established).
- Published Date: February 24, 2026
Key Updates
This notice serves as an update to the previous Sources Sought (DCSA_CYBERSSN_25). The Government has confirmed:
- No solicitation will be issued in FY26.
- The anticipated timeline for a future solicitation is now FY27–28.
- The applicable small business program and acquisition strategy are still under review.
